Types of Car Keys


Before delving into the programming element, it is vital to comprehend the various types of car keys currently in usage. This will help distinguish the programming approaches required for each type.

  1. Conventional Keys: These are the many fundamental form of car keys. They have no electronic elements and can typically be cut by a locksmith with the correct key code.

  2. Transponder Keys: These keys include a chip that interacts with the car's ignition system. If the chip is not acknowledged, the car will not begin. Programming includes integrating the chip with the car's Computer Control Unit (CCU).

  3. Remote Key Fobs: These keys combine conventional key functions with remote locking and unlocking capabilities. They usually have built-in transponders, needing similar programming as transponder keys.

  4. Smart Keys: Also called keyless entry systems, clever keys do not require physical insertion into the ignition. They use a wireless system to unlock and start the vehicle when the key remains in close proximity.

  5. Keyless Ignition Keys: These keys work like smart keys but specifically focus on beginning the vehicle without standard ignition techniques.

The intricacy of programming these keys differs, frequently making it challenging for car owners to manage the process independently.

The Key Programming Process


Programming a car key in Milton Keynes typically includes the following actions:

Step 1: Obtain the Correct Key

To program a brand-new key, you initially need to make sure that you have the appropriate key type for your vehicle. Keys can vary significantly between producers and designs, and the incorrect key will not program to your car.

Step 2: Access the Vehicle's Onboard Diagnostics (OBD) Port

The majority of modern-day cars and trucks have an OBD-II port, normally located under the dashboard. This port permits the key programming tool to access the vehicle's computer to program new keys.

Action 3: Use a Key Programmer Tool

Professional locksmiths or car dealerships make use of specialized key programming tools. These devices link to your car's OBD-II port and enable users to input commands to add brand-new keys.

Step 4: Follow the Programming Instructions

The key programming tool will normally offer on-screen guidelines customized to the make and model of the vehicle. Here's a general outline that might be included in the programming procedure:

  1. Turn the ignition to the ON position.
  2. Link the key developer to the OBD-II port.
  3. Select the vehicle design on the developer.
  4. Follow the prompts to program a new key.
  5. Evaluate the freshly programmed key to guarantee functionality.

Step 5: Verify the New Key

After programming, test the brand-new key to ensure that it can begin the vehicle and carry out remote locking/unlocking functions (if applicable).
